3 Reasons to Keep Your Gums Healthy

When it comes to maintaining good oral health, the rule of thumb is to brush your teeth at least twice a day and floss regularly. It’s also encouraged to schedule an appointment with your dentist every six months. This not only helps prevent tooth decay but also keeps your gums in the best condition. This article looks at the top reasons for keeping your gums healthy.

Keeps Your Teeth Healthy

Healthy gums are key to healthy teeth. The gums are made of soft tissue that surrounds your teeth, and their main function is to support the teeth and keep them in the correct position. When your gums are weakened, this can seriously affect the health of your teeth. For instance, if the gums no longer form a protective seal over your teeth and the roots, this provides bacteria with an opportunity to attack the hidden parts of your teeth. In addition, weakened gums can also result in loose and unstable teeth that are in danger of falling out.

Prevents Inflammation and Bleeding

According to the CDC, two of the most common risk factors for gum disease are diabetes and tobacco. In addition, neglecting to take care of your oral health can also result in gum disease. Common signs of gum disease include swollen, painful, and bleeding gums. If you suspect that you may be suffering from gum disease, it’s important to schedule an appointment with your dentist as soon as possible. Otherwise, inflamed and bleeding gums can affect your quality of life by making it difficult to chew food properly.
